The Indonesian music scene in 2025 is a dynamic fusion of traditional and modern influences, with several genres competing for the top spot. The year's most dominant songs spanned a wide range of styles. Spotify's Wrapped for Indonesia crowned as the most-streamed local song of the year, amassing millions of plays. The top 10 also included hits like "Garam dan Madu (Sakit Dadaku)" by Tenxi, Naykilla, and Jemsii, "Tabola Bale" by Silet Open Up, and "You'll Be In My Heart" by NIKI, reflecting a blend of pop and emotional ballads.

Popular videos in Indonesia often feature music, comedy, and vlogs. The country's YouTube stars, such as Atta Halilintar and Raffi Ahmad, have gained massive followings, with their videos being viewed by millions. The popularity of online entertainment has also led to the emergence of new talent, with many young Indonesians creating content on social media platforms.
